Solution for 3(x-2)+7=2(x+15) equation:


Simplifying
3(x + -2) + 7 = 2(x + 15)

Reorder the terms:
3(-2 + x) + 7 = 2(x + 15)
(-2 * 3 + x * 3) + 7 = 2(x + 15)
(-6 + 3x) + 7 = 2(x + 15)

Reorder the terms:
-6 + 7 + 3x = 2(x + 15)

Combine like terms: -6 + 7 = 1
1 + 3x = 2(x + 15)

Reorder the terms:
1 + 3x = 2(15 + x)
1 + 3x = (15 * 2 + x * 2)
1 + 3x = (30 + 2x)

Solving
1 + 3x = 30 + 2x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-2x' to each side of the equation.
1 + 3x + -2x = 30 + 2x + -2x

Combine like terms: 3x + -2x = 1x
1 + 1x = 30 + 2x + -2x

Combine like terms: 2x + -2x = 0
1 + 1x = 30 + 0
1 + 1x = 30

Add '-1' to each side of the equation.
1 + -1 + 1x = 30 + -1

Combine like terms: 1 + -1 = 0
0 + 1x = 30 + -1
1x = 30 + -1

Combine like terms: 30 + -1 = 29
1x = 29

Divide each side by '1'.
x = 29

Simplifying
x = 29
